General Information
Pinky Winky Hydrangea is a moderate sized deciduous shrub with a great deal of ornamental value. Oval to elliptical dark green leaves have serrated edges. The stems grow in a fairly stiff and upright fashion, keeping the large (up to 12 inches long) flower clusters from drooping over. The individual flowers are small, growing in a large cone shaped cluster. The flowers emerge white, beginning at the base of the cluster. As more of the flowers open, they begin to transition to a deep pink color. These flowers emerge beginning in July, lasting into the early fall. Great for cut flower arrangements.
Additional Information
Hydrangea paniculata 'DVP PINKY' grows to a height of 6 to 8 feet, with a similar spread. It is recommended for climate zones 3 to 8. It can be grown in full to partial sunlight. Pinky Winky tends to grow best in well drained soils, with adequate amounts of moisture. It is not known to have any serious disease or insect issues. Blooms on new growth, so it should be trimmed, if needed, in late winter or early spring before any new growth appears.

When your plant
arrives
- Plants may show signs of stress after shipping, such as bent stems or drooping leaves. This is normal. Prompt unpacking, proper watering, and a short recovery period in the shade help plants rebound quickly. Avoid heavy pruning and give your plant time to adjust as it establishes in your landscape.
